Buying Guide: What to Look For in a Robot Lawn Mower for Rough Terrain and Hills

When I started looking for a robot mower to handle my own sloped and uneven yard, I quickly learned that not all models are created equal. A basic mower that works fine on a flat, perfect lawn will likely struggle and get stuck on a property like mine. If you’re searching for one of the 10 best robot lawn mowers for rough terrain and hills, there are a few key features you absolutely need to focus on.

First and foremost, check the maximum slope rating. This is the single most important number. It tells you what incline the mower is designed to handle, usually given as a percentage. For gentle slopes, a 25% rating might be okay, but for proper hills, you’ll want a mower that can handle 35% or even higher. My rule of thumb is to always buy a mower with a higher slope rating than I think I need, as real-world conditions like damp grass can make slopes more challenging.

Next, pay close attention to the wheel design and drive system. For hills and rough ground, you want all-wheel drive (AWD). AWD provides power to all wheels, giving the mower much better traction and climbing ability compared to models where only the rear wheels are powered. Look for large, knobby wheels that can grip the ground effectively. The mower’s weight distribution also plays a role here; a lower center of gravity helps prevent tipping on side slopes.

The cutting system is another critical factor. Rough terrain often means uneven grass height and the occasional twig or pinecone. A mower with a robust, pivoting cutting deck can follow the contours of your lawn better, ensuring a more even cut. You also want a sharp, durable blade (or multiple blades) that can handle tougher grass without bogging down. Some high-end models even have features like lift-sensors that stop the blade if the mower is tilted, which is a great safety feature on steep ground.

Finally, don’t forget about the navigation and boundary wire. While most mowers use a random pattern, those with more advanced navigation can be more efficient on complex properties. The boundary wire needs to be secured very well on uneven ground to prevent the mower from accidentally crossing it. Also, consider battery life; a larger battery means the mower can cover more area and handle the extra energy demands of climbing hills without constantly returning to its charging station. By focusing on these elements, you can find a robot that will reliably maintain your lawn, no matter how challenging the landscape.

Frequently Asked Questions

How steep of a hill can a robot mower handle?

This is the most common question I see, and the answer depends entirely on the specific model. Robot mowers are rated for a maximum slope, which is shown as a percentage. A 25% slope is a common rating for mid-range models, while more heavy-duty mowers designed for hills can handle 35%, 45%, or even more. To put that in perspective, a 35% slope is a significant hill. It’s always best to check the manufacturer’s specifications for the exact rating and, if possible, choose a mower with a higher rating than your steepest hill to ensure it has plenty of power and traction to get the job done consistently.

Do I need to do any special preparation for my rough lawn?

Yes, a little bit of prep goes a long way. Before your first mow, I recommend walking the entire area and removing any large branches, rocks, or toys. For the best results with the 10 best robot lawn mowers for rough terrain and hills, it also helps to smooth out any major ruts or holes if you can. The most important preparation is installing the boundary wire correctly. On uneven ground, you need to secure the wire firmly with stakes every few feet to prevent it from being lifted by the mower or shifting over time, which could cause navigation errors.

Will a robot mower work on wet, hilly ground?

This is a tricky one. While many modern robot mowers are weatherproof and can operate in the rain, I am cautious about using them on wet, steep hills. The primary issue is traction. Wet grass can be slippery, reducing the mower’s grip and increasing the chance of it sliding or getting stuck on a slope. Some high-end models with superior all-wheel drive handle damp conditions better than others, but as a general rule, it’s safer to program your mower to avoid cutting during or immediately after heavy rain, especially if you have very steep sections.

Can a robot mower fall down a steep slope or tip over?

It’s a valid concern, but manufacturers build in safeguards. Most mowers designed for slopes have a low center of gravity and wide wheelbase to make them stable. Crucially, they are equipped with tilt sensors. If the mower tips beyond a certain angle or starts to slide, these sensors will automatically stop the blades and halt the machine to prevent an accident. As long as your boundary wire is set a safe distance back from any sharp drop-offs (like a retaining wall or cliff), the mower should not approach the edge.

How does the mower know where to go and not get lost?

The vast majority of robot mowers for residential use rely on a perimeter wire that you bury just under the soil or pin to the ground. This wire creates an invisible fence that defines your lawn’s boundaries and any areas you want to avoid, like a garden bed. The mower detects this wire with sensors on its underside. It typically moves in a random pattern, bouncing off the boundary wire until the entire area within the wire has been cut. It’s a simple but effective system that works well, even on complex, hilly properties.
